Churchill receives RoSPA Gold Medal for health and safety achievements Posted on April 13, 2023 by adrian We are pleased to announce that we have received a Royal Society for the Prevention of Accidents (RoSPA) Gold Medal. The Gold Medal is awarded to organisations that have received the RoSPA Gold Award for five – nine consecutive years; this year marks our 7th consecutive Gold Award.
